Macau's lunar series issues from the early 1980s were among the first official silver bullion-adjacent commemoratives produced under Portuguese administration before the 1999 handover to China — a period when Macao's mint authority was actively courting collector markets in Hong Kong and Southeast Asia. The 1983 Pig issue had a mintage of just 5,000 pieces, making it one of the scarcer entries in the run.
